I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: Which MBA College is Better in 2027?
Choosing between two highly regarded management institutes can be difficult, especially when both offer strong academics, experienced faculty, corporate exposure and access to leading recruiters. The decision becomes even more important when the comparison is between IIM Ahmedabad and MDI Gurgaon, two institutions with very different histories, admission philosophies and campus experiences.
For students searching for I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on, the answer is not simply about which college has the higher package or lower fees. The right choice depends on CAT percentile, academic profile, career goals, preferred industry, financial situation, work experience and the type of management career a student wants to build.
In terms of brand strength, selectivity, alumni network, consulting and finance opportunities, IIM Ahmedabad has a clear overall advantage. Its flagship PGP is one of India's most selective management programmes, and its 2026 final placement process attracted major recruiters across consulting, investment banking, private equity, technology, consumer businesses and other sectors. IIMA reported that the PGP Class of 2026 completed final placements with students placed across 26 cohorts.
At the same time, MDI Gurgaon is a very strong alternative, particularly for students who want a leading management institute located in the Delhi-NCR corporate ecosystem. MDI's 2024–26 placement report recorded 157 participating companies and 75 new recruiters, with consulting contributing 35.1% of PGDM offers and BFSI accounting for 27 participating recruiters.
So, is IIM Ahmedabad better than MDI Gurgaon?
For most candidates, yes, IIM Ahmedabad is the stronger choice if the candidate has admission offers from both institutes and wants maximum long-term brand value, consulting/finance access and career optionality.
However, the comparison becomes more nuanced when you consider fees, admission probability, programme fit, location, specialisation and personal career goals.
This article compares I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on across admissions, CAT cutoff, eligibility, fees, placements, recruiters, salary outcomes, ROI, campus experience, career opportunities and long-term value.

I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: The Biggest Difference
The biggest difference is not simply the campus, fee or placement package.
It is the strength and breadth of the career ecosystem.
IIM Ahmedabad has developed an exceptionally powerful brand among consulting firms, investment banks, private equity and venture capital firms, multinational companies, Indian conglomerates and technology companies. Its 2026 PGP placement process included firms such as BCG, McKinsey, Bain, Goldman Sachs, Blackstone, General Atlantic, Temasek, JPMorgan Chase, Morgan Stanley, Microsoft, Adobe, Amazon, Hindustan Unilever, ITC and Tata Administrative Services.
MDI Gurgaon also has an impressive recruiter ecosystem. Its latest placement report shows strong participation from consulting, BFSI, technology, FMCG/FMCD, e-commerce and conglomerate recruiters. The 2024–26 PGDM placement report recorded an overall PGDM average CTC of ₹29.5 lakh and median CTC of ₹29 lakh. For the top 10 percentile, the average CTC was ₹45.7 lakh and median CTC was ₹40.3 lakh.
Therefore, I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on is not a comparison between a good college and an average college.
It is a comparison between two strong B-schools, with IIMA operating at a higher level of selectivity, brand strength and career reach.
IIM Ahmedabad: Overview
The Indian Institute of Management Ahmedabad, commonly known as IIMA, was established in 1961 and has become one of India's most prominent management institutions.
Its flagship two-year PGP in Management is designed around rigorous management education, analytical thinking, case-based learning and exposure to complex business decisions.
The institute's reputation is particularly strong in consulting, finance, strategy, general management and leadership-oriented careers.
IIMA's current official rankings page also shows its continuing international standing. In the Financial Times Global MBA Ranking 2026, IIMA's MBA-PGPX was ranked 27th globally, with strong positions in career progress and salary-related indicators.
It is important, however, not to confuse the FT ranking of the PGPX executive programme with the two-year PGP. Rankings should always be interpreted according to the exact programme being ranked.
MDI Gurgaon: Overview
Management Development Institute Gurgaon, generally known as MDI Gurgaon, is located in Gurugram, one of India's most important corporate and business hubs.
The institute offers multiple management programmes, including PGDM, PGDM-HRM, PGDM-International Business and Business Analytics-related programmes.
For the 2026–28 admissions cycle, MDI states that CAT 2025 is required for its PGDM, PGDM-HRM, PGDM-IB and PGDM-Business Analytics programmes for Indian applicants. Its selection process considers CAT performance along with WAT/GD/PI, behavioural assessment, academic merit, academic diversity, work experience and social diversity.
MDI's location is a genuine advantage for students who want exposure to the Delhi-NCR business ecosystem. Gurugram is home to major consulting, technology, financial services, consumer, e-commerce and multinational companies.

I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: CAT Cutoff
CAT cutoff is one of the first things MBA aspirants consider.
But there is an important distinction between a minimum qualifying cutoff and the actual percentile required to receive a competitive call.
IIM Ahmedabad CAT cutoff
For the 2026–28 PGP admission cycle, IIMA's official minimum CAT-2025 screening cutoff for General/EWS candidates is:
95 percentile overall
85 percentile in VARC
85 percentile in DILR
85 percentile in QA
For NC-OBC candidates, the minimum overall cutoff is 90 percentile with 80 percentile sectional thresholds.
For SC candidates, the minimum overall cutoff is 85 percentile with 75 percentile sectionals.
For ST candidates, the minimum overall cutoff is 75 percentile with 65 percentile sectionals.
These are minimum screening thresholds, not guaranteed admission percentiles.
A candidate targeting IIMA should generally aim substantially above the published minimum.
This is because IIMA's selection process does not work solely on CAT percentile.
Academic profile, CAT performance, work experience, diversity and performance in subsequent selection stages can influence the final outcome.
MDI Gurgaon CAT cutoff
MDI Gurgaon also uses CAT 2025 for the 2026–28 flagship PGDM admissions.
Its official eligibility requires at least 50% marks or equivalent CGPA in Class X and XII and at least 50% in the bachelor's degree for the relevant programmes. Candidates are shortlisted for the WAT/GD/PI process using their application information and CAT 2025 score, followed by evaluation of additional factors.
The practical point for applicants is that the percentile at which you may receive a realistic MDI call should not be confused with a simple published minimum cutoff.
For a competitive candidate, a CAT percentile in the high 90s is generally more meaningful than merely clearing a formal threshold.
CAT cutoff verdict
Winner for selectivity: IIM Ahmedabad
IIMA's official minimum screening requirements are already extremely demanding for the General category, and the actual competitive level is typically higher.
I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: Eligibility Criteria
IIM Ahmedabad eligibility
For the 2026–28 PGP, IIMA requires candidates to meet the prescribed bachelor's degree requirements and CAT eligibility conditions.
Candidates appearing in their final year can also apply under the conditions specified by IIMA. The institute states that final-year candidates provisionally admitted to the 2026–28 PGP must complete their degree requirements by June 30, 2026 and subsequently submit the required documentation.
MDI Gurgaon eligibility
For the 2026–28 PGDM programmes, MDI requires:
At least 50% marks or equivalent CGPA in Class X
At least 50% marks or equivalent CGPA in Class XII
At least 50% marks or equivalent CGPA in the bachelor's degree
A bachelor's degree of the required duration
CAT 2025 for Indian applicants to the relevant flagship programmes
The PGDM-IB programme has additional requirements, including a four-year bachelor's degree and at least one year of work experience after graduation as specified by MDI.
Eligibility verdict
For the standard two-year flagship programmes, both institutes are accessible to candidates meeting the required academic conditions.
Verdict: Tie, but IIMA's selection process is considerably more competitive.

I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: Fees
Fees matter because the MBA investment can be substantial.
IIM Ahmedabad MBA fees
IIMA's official admission page currently lists the programme fee for the PGP 2025–27 batch at ₹27.50 lakh, including tuition fees of ₹20.10 lakh.
The institute explicitly states that the fee for future batches will be announced later. Therefore, the ₹27.50 lakh figure should not automatically be presented as the confirmed 2026–28 fee.
This distinction is important for a 2027-focused article.
Students should check the latest official IIMA fee notification before making a final financial decision.
MDI Gurgaon fees
For MDI's 2026–28 PGDM programme, the official fee information gives a total of ₹26,55,310, including tuition, learning material, student activities, library, alumni fee and security deposit components.
The first instalment is ₹6 lakh, followed by ₹7,48,905 and ₹13,06,405 according to the published schedule.
Fee comparison
| College | Programme | Latest verified fee reference |
|---|---|---|
| IIM Ahmedabad | PGP | ₹27.50 lakh for 2025–27; future-batch fee to be announced |
| MDI Gurgaon | PGDM | ₹26.55 lakh for 2026–28 |
The difference between the published figures is relatively small.
Therefore, fees alone should not determine the decision.
If you receive offers from both institutes, the difference in tuition should be viewed against the expected career outcomes, network and long-term value.
Fee verdict
Winner: MDI Gurgaon by a small margin on the latest verified programme fee
But this is not a decisive advantage.
I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: Placement Comparison
Placements are arguably the most important part of the comparison.
However, placement figures should be interpreted carefully because institutes may report different compensation components.
A package can include fixed salary, variable pay, joining bonus, other guaranteed cash and performance-linked components.
Therefore, simply comparing "highest package" numbers can produce a misleading conclusion.
IIM Ahmedabad placements
IIMA's official announcement confirms that the PGP Class of 2026 completed final placements across 26 cohorts.
The placement cycle included lateral recruitment followed by the final placement process.
The lateral process ran from January 5 to January 15, 2026, with firms recruiting students with prior work experience for middle and senior management roles.
The final process covered a wide range of sectors.
The consulting cohort included:
Boston Consulting Group
McKinsey & Company
Bain & Company
Accenture Strategy
Alvarez & Marsal
Deloitte Consulting
EY-Parthenon
Kearney
KPMG
PwC
Strategy&
BCG made 33 offers, McKinsey made 21 and Bain made 20 in the management consulting cohort.
The finance ecosystem was equally impressive.
Recruiters included:
Blackstone
General Atlantic
Temasek
Goldman Sachs
JPMorgan Chase
Morgan Stanley
Citibank
Deutsche Bank
HSBC
UBS
Avendus
Bank of America
Technology recruiters included Microsoft, Adobe, Cisco, BrowserStack, Newgen and Teradata.
Consumer-facing companies included Amazon, Airtel, Hindustan Unilever, ITC, Nestlé, Procter & Gamble and several other major companies.
IIM Ahmedabad salary context
The latest publicly reported audited placement information for the PGP gives a useful benchmark.
For the 2025 PGP placement season, the average package was approximately ₹35.22 lakh per annum, while the median was approximately ₹34.53 lakh, according to published placement data. The highest domestic package was around ₹1.10 crore.
For a 2027 comparison, these figures should be treated as the latest established benchmark rather than as a guaranteed salary for the 2027 graduating batch.
IIMA's official 2026 press release confirms the completion and recruiter participation of the 2026 process but states that the detailed audited IPRS report would be published separately.
MDI Gurgaon placements
MDI's latest final placement report for the 2024–26 batch provides detailed numbers.
For the PGDM programme:
Average CTC: ₹29.5 lakh
Median CTC: ₹29 lakh
Top 10 percentile average CTC: ₹45.7 lakh
Top 10 percentile median CTC: ₹40.3 lakh
Top 25 percentile average CTC: ₹40.5 lakh
Top 50 percentile average CTC: ₹35.4 lakh
The placement report also recorded 157 participating companies overall and 75 new recruiters.
Consulting was the largest contributor to PGDM offers at 35.1%.
BFSI was another major area, with 27 recruiters participating.
Other sectors included technology, telecom and media, FMCG/FMCD, conglomerates, automobiles, energy, logistics, healthcare and e-commerce.

I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: Consulting Careers
If your goal is management consulting, the comparison becomes easier.
IIM Ahmedabad has a significant advantage.
The 2026 placement process included BCG, McKinsey, Bain, Kearney, EY-Parthenon, Strategy&, Accenture Strategy, Alvarez & Marsal, Deloitte, KPMG and PwC.
BCG alone made 33 offers in the 2026 consulting cohort, followed by McKinsey with 21 and Bain with 20.
MDI Gurgaon also has a strong consulting ecosystem. Consulting represented 35.1% of PGDM offers in its 2024–26 placement report.
For a student targeting:
MBB
Tier-1 strategy consulting
Management consulting
Corporate strategy
Private equity consulting
Transformation consulting
IIM Ahmedabad is the preferred choice.
I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: Finance Careers
Finance is another area where IIMA has a significant advantage.
Its 2026 recruitment process included Blackstone, General Atlantic, Temasek, Goldman Sachs, JPMorgan Chase, Morgan Stanley, UBS, Bank of America, Citibank and several other leading financial institutions.
MDI Gurgaon also has strong BFSI placements.
The latest MDI report recorded 27 BFSI recruiters, making BFSI the sector with the highest recruiter participation in the PGDM process.
For banking, corporate finance, BFSI and related roles, MDI can be a strong choice.
For highly selective investment banking, private equity, venture capital and asset management careers, however, IIMA provides a stronger platform.

I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: ROI
ROI means more than simply:
Average package ÷ fees
A meaningful MBA ROI calculation should consider:
Total programme cost
Living expenses
Lost salary during the MBA
Education loan interest
Fixed salary
Variable compensation
Median salary
Career progression
Alumni network
Brand value
Future job mobility
International opportunities
IIMA ROI
The latest confirmed IIMA fee reference is ₹27.50 lakh for the 2025–27 PGP, while the 2025 placement data shows a PGP average package of around ₹35.22 lakh and median around ₹34.53 lakh.
That makes the headline compensation-to-fee relationship attractive.
However, students should not assume that a ₹35 lakh package means they will receive ₹35 lakh in their bank account.
CTC includes multiple components.
MDI ROI
MDI's 2026–28 PGDM fee is approximately ₹26.55 lakh, while its latest 2024–26 PGDM placement report shows an average CTC of ₹29.5 lakh and median CTC of ₹29 lakh.
The numbers suggest a solid ROI.
ROI verdict
IIM Ahmedabad has the stronger long-term ROI potential, particularly for students who use the brand to enter high-growth consulting, finance, strategy, technology or general management roles.
However, MDI Gurgaon can also provide excellent ROI, especially when a student performs strongly and enters consulting, BFSI, product, technology or management roles.

I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: Which Is Better for HR?
This is one comparison where the answer needs more nuance.
MDI Gurgaon has a dedicated PGDM-HRM programme and a strong HR-focused ecosystem.
Students specifically interested in:
Human resource management
Talent management
Compensation
HR consulting
People analytics
Organisational development
should evaluate MDI's HR programme separately rather than comparing only its flagship PGDM with IIMA's PGP.
MDI's official 2026–28 admissions page confirms its dedicated PGDM-HRM programme and the CAT-based selection process.
If the goal is specifically HR, MDI Gurgaon can be a very compelling option.
I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: Which Is Better for International Business?
MDI's PGDM-IB is specifically designed around international business.
The programme includes international academic exposure and partnerships with European institutions.
MDI states that PGDM-IB students can be allocated to partner institutions including emlyon business school and ESCP Business School under the programme structure.
Therefore:
For general management: IIM Ahmedabad
For a dedicated international-business pathway: MDI Gurgaon deserves serious consideration.

IIM Ahmedabad vs MDI Gurgaon: What About Highest Package?
Students often ask:
Which college has the highest package?
This is not the best way to choose an MBA.
A single highest package may represent:
One international offer
One exceptional student
A different compensation structure
Variable pay
Long-term incentives
A specialised role
Median salary is often more useful.
Average salary is useful too, but it should be interpreted alongside median and salary structure.
For MDI's 2024–26 PGDM, the average CTC was ₹29.5 lakh and median was ₹29 lakh, indicating that the average was not being driven only by a small number of very high packages.
For IIMA's 2025 PGP benchmark, the reported average was around ₹35.22 lakh and median around ₹34.53 lakh.
This reinforces IIMA's compensation advantage.
